OFFICIAL STATEMENT OF POLICY ° HIGHLANDER FOLK SCHOOL Monteagie, Tennessee We reaffirm our faith in democracy as a goal that will bring dignity and freedom to all; in democracy as an expanding concept encompassing human relations from the smallest community organization to international structure; and permeatir all economic, social and political activities. Democracy to us means that membership in the human family entitles all to freedom of thought and religion, to equal rights to a livelihood, education and health; to equal opportunity to participate in the cultural life of the commun 1156 Of tne Communit ty and to equal access to public services, a I 4 | We hold that democracy is inactive unless workers are given a full voice in industry through unions; or farmers are given a voice in the market place through cooperatives; or when freedom of thought and discussion is limited; that democracy is outlawed by legally entrenched discrimination and segregation; that there must be diversity of approach but each step must be in conformity with the goal, which is dishonored by each undemocratic act. 4 amen With a democratic goal, we are in a position to fight anything that gets in the way, whether it be totalitarian communism, or fascism or monopoly dominated capitaliam. The purpose of the Highlander Folk School is to assist in creating leadership for democracye Our services are available to labor, farm, community, religious, and civic organizations working toward a democratic goal. The nature of a specific educational program will be determined by the needs of the students. Use of the services of the School by individual organizations will be in accordance with their own policies so long as these policies de not conflict with Za the purposes of the School.
